It's been awhile since I've been on the board. I'm still a medical experiment. LOL I've been on a couple of more drugs since I've been here and none of them have worked, and in fact, had my first mini manic episode in a year about a month ago due to Buspar. Sigh. Needless to say, I was yanked off of that one.
I've actually felt pretty well depression wise, but the anxiety has been kicking my ***. As you know I also have panic disorder and obsessive thoughts along with the BP. That is where the Buspar came in, to try to help and was supposedly low risk for inducing mania. Uh huh. Anyway, my Pdoc told me about another patient of hers (not BP, but has major OCD/Intrusive thoughts). They had tried everything to help her. She is a school teacher and her intrusive thoughts were so bad that she hadn't been able to work in a couple of years. My Pdoc had tried every med under the sun to help her. Then, my Pdoc went to a conference and there was a study done on an Alzheimer's med that they found helped with severe OCD. She put this lady on it and she is doing great and went back to work. My doctor said that she is the only one that she has tried this on and asked if I wanted to try it. I said, yes! Well, I've been on it now about 2 weeks. So far, so good. That's a big deal for me, because I have such strong reactions to medications. The only physical side effect I'm having, is fatigue and feeling tired all the time. However, it's helped me cut down on my Benadryl that I take with my other sleep meds. My anxiety and OCD hasn't been as bad but it's almost like I can't remember what I was thinking or worrying about. It's hazy. Of course, I don't know if that is good either. You would think an Alzheimer's med would help you remember stuff, not for me. Maybe it does the opposite affect for people who don't have Alzheimer's. Who knows. I'm trying to not be too hopeful, because I've been let down so many times on this journey. I'm about to scroll through all the posts and see what all you great people have been up to! Hugs!
